On February 14 2013 02:23 amiGo_O wrote: my english is not amazing but didnt Day9 said at the begging that "we never had back to back champion, expect Life" if I understood correctly than it is bullshit (IM_Mvp?) He said back-to-back-to-back (so three in a row). In any case it seems clear that it was not meant to be presented as a fact to be taken literally, but rather in the sense that Life truly remained at the top for several months winning every major event he attended whereas MVP was on top for a longer time, but always had some loses between his wins. What does back-to-back even mean when there are tons of tournaments all over the world? What if you miss a tournament does that break your streak, what tournaments count? (MLG? Assembly? IEM? Iron Squid?) In any case when was MVP a back-to-back champion? I'm pretty sure it never happened in the GSL at least. | ||

On February 14 2013 02:23 amiGo_O wrote: my english is not amazing but didnt Day9 said at the begging that "we never had back to back champion, expect Life" if I understood correctly than it is bullshit (IM_Mvp?) After his first GSL win, MVP had a slump for several months before coming back and dominating. As I understand it, the point was that Life took a GSL title, then immediately won an overseas endurance tournament, and has continued to play at an extremely high level. But I don't know enough Starcraft history to know if anyone's had a similar trajectory. | ||

But I don't know enough Starcraft history to know if anyone's had a similar trajectory. Not in Starcraft 2, no. MMA was probably closest (GSL October 2011, GSL Blizzard Cup 2011, IEM Kiev) but I'd put Life's run ahead of him. We haven't seen this kind of dominance in Starcraft 2 yet.
